Local knowledge
What we watch for in Pitt Meadows
Flat, open and exposed. With no hills to break the wind, Pitt Meadows feels colder than the thermometer suggests on a clear winter night, and the open farmland heats up quickly in July.
- Much of Pitt Meadows sits on the Pitt River floodplain with a high water table, so crawlspace ductwork and furnace placement need care — we've seen equipment installed too low fail early from moisture.
- The open, exposed terrain means wind loading on outdoor units is a real consideration; sheltered siting noticeably improves winter performance.
- The town's housing is concentrated in a narrow age band, so a large share of our work here is replacing original 1980s–90s furnaces that have reached end of life all at once.
Permits are issued by the City of Pitt Meadows, with gas fitting regulated by Technical Safety BC. We take care of permitting.
Save on your upgrade
Rebates & incentives you may qualify for
British Columbia has some of the most generous home-energy incentives in the country. We go through which ones you actually qualify for as part of the quote — and we handle the paperwork.
Up to $4,000
BC Hydro Heat Pump Rebate
BC Hydro
Rebates toward a qualifying electric heat pump when replacing an existing heating system.
Up to $16,000
CleanBC Energy Savings Program
CleanBC / Better Homes BC
Income-qualified support for energy-efficient home upgrades, including heat pump installation.
Up to $5,000
CleanBC Electrical Service Upgrade
Better Homes BC
Offsets the cost of upgrading an electrical panel where it is required to support a new heat pump.
Up to $10,000
FortisBC Dual Fuel Rebate
FortisBC
For pairing a high-efficiency gas furnace with an electric heat pump in a dual-fuel configuration.
Up to $15,000
FortisBC Income-Qualified Dual Fuel
FortisBC
Enhanced dual-fuel rebate for households that meet income-qualification criteria.
Rebate amounts shown are program maximums and change periodically. Eligibility depends on your home, your equipment and in some cases your household income — we confirm current terms before you commit to anything.

How long do heat pumps last?
Typically 12–15 years, sometimes longer with consistent maintenance. Coastal salt exposure shortens that noticeably if the equipment wasn't coastal-rated.
